Lianshulu Lodge lies on the banks of the Kwando River, 150km west of Katima Mulilo and south of the Kongola bridge. The lodge is situated on private concession within the 850 square km Mudumu National Park and lies just 55 km north of the Mamile National Park in the Linyanti swamps. This area is the Namibian equivalent of the Okavango Delta with lush floodplains, attractive islands and vast flowing rivers and quiet lagoons.

Lianshulu Lodge Attractions |
Lianshulu Lodge works in close association with the local communities and conservation bodies to assist and ensure that the tribal community living around the park enjoys the benefits of tourism in the area. It aims to return direct economic and social benefits to the local inhabitants by means of a bed levy fee. In addition the management at Lianshulu Lodge was instrumental in founding Lizauli Traditional Village, which allows visitors the opportunity to experience unique traditions and culture.
Wildlife to be seen in the area includes impala, zebra, elephant, bushbuck, buffalo and Cape clawless otter. During the night you can often hear the call of lions and hyena. Occasional sightings of wild dog and sitatunga occur. There is an abundance of birdlife here. Of the 400 species occuring in the Caprivi, some of the most unusual species include Western Banded Snake Eagle, Bateleur Eagle, Fish Eagle, Pygmy Geese, Lesser Jacana, Purple Banded Sunbird and the African Golden Oriole.

Lianshulu Lodge Facilities |
The facilities at Lianshulu Lodge make it one of the finest in the area. This exclusive and private lodge is surrounded by a variety of indigenous trees and rich riverine vegetation. Accommodation includes charming reed and thatched, riverside, twin-bedded A-frame chalets with en-suite facilities, and 4 luxury suites. In addition there is a large thatched lounge, bar and dining area overlooking the Lianshulu lagoon where superb delicious meals are served each day. There is also a swimming pool and bird watching hides.
